Cap Retrofitting Market Outlook

The Cap Retrofitting market was valued at $624.25 million in 2025 and is projected to reach $1.44 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of 9.7% during the forecast period 2026-2034. This market is witnessing significant growth due to the increasing demand for sustainable packaging solutions and the need for enhanced safety features in packaging. The shift towards eco-friendly and recyclable materials is driving innovation in cap retrofitting, as companies aim to meet stringent environmental regulations and consumer preferences. Additionally, the rise in e-commerce and the global expansion of consumer goods markets are further propelling the demand for advanced cap retrofitting solutions.

Market Share Analysis

The cap retrofitting market is characterized by a competitive landscape with several key players vying for market share. Companies such as AptarGroup, Bericap, and Silgan Dispensing are leading the market with their innovative solutions and strong customer base. AptarGroup, known for its advanced dispensing systems, holds a significant share of the market due to its focus on sustainability and product safety. Bericap, with its extensive range of closure solutions, is also a major player, leveraging its global presence and strong R&D capabilities to maintain its competitive edge. Silgan Dispensing, a leader in dispensing and closure solutions, continues to expand its market share through strategic acquisitions and product innovations.

Closure Type Analysis

The closure type segment in the cap retrofitting market includes dispensing caps, tamper-evident caps, and child-resistant caps. Dispensing caps are widely used in the food and personal care industries, where convenience and ease of use are key considerations. The demand for dispensing caps is driven by the increasing popularity of on-the-go products and the need for precise dosing and application. Companies are focusing on developing innovative dispensing solutions that enhance user experience and product functionality.

Tamper-evident caps are gaining prominence in the market, driven by the need for enhanced product safety and consumer trust. These caps are particularly important in the pharmaceutical and food industries, where product integrity is critical. Companies are investing in advanced technologies to offer tamper-evident solutions that provide clear visual indicators of tampering. Child-resistant caps are also in high demand, particularly in the pharmaceutical and household chemical industries. The need to prevent accidental ingestion and ensure child safety is driving the development of innovative child-resistant solutions that are easy for adults to open but difficult for children to access.
